OCD-8 chief Gozon advises public not to believe info from unauthorized persons during times of calamities
TACLOBAN CITY – The regional director of the Office of the Civil Defense (OCD-8) ask the public to refrain from believing on information that was given by unauthorized persons.
This reminder was raised by OCD Regional Director Rey Gozon after some people went into panic due to misleading information during the occurrence of the 7.6 magnitude earthquake last August 31.
Gozon said that people should only pay attention and believe on the information given by authorized persons from concerned local government units and government agencies.
Gozon said that aside from their respective local government unit, people also could rely on the information coming from the National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council (NDRRMC), Regional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council (RDRRMC), Philvocs, Philippine Information Agency (PIA) and the OCD.
“We should not believe on any information that does not come from reliable sources because this would create panic,” Gozon said.
“People should only have to believe on the information given by concerned agencies, especially when the issue content needs to be validated,” he explained.
Gozon further urged all LGUs down to the barangay levels and government agencies concerned to conduct an education and information dissemination campaign in their communities so that they would be equipped on knowledge as to what should they do during times of disaster.
“Our office has been doing this education and information dissemination campaign to LGUs and concerned government agencies,” the director said. (REY GERILLA GRADO)
